You can take her home if there is availability of hospital near by where you can go in case of need. If she is sputum positive then she precautions should be taken to avoid spread of infection, like wearing a mask, proper disposal of sputum , sleeping in seperate room etc. Talking about weakness in case of tuberculosis low grade fever, appetite loss and weakness persist for 2-3 week which will gradually improve over the course.

Main treatment for tuberculosis is proper Anti-Tuberculosis Drugs, Rest and high protein diet or protein powder.
Good evening madam. Well it depends on what tuberculosis she has. If it’s pulmonary tuberculosis yes chances of spreading or infecting is there. But it can be avoided by following safety precautions like wearing masks and proper hand sanitation and staying in a separate room.
